In April 2012, Jack Bantry unleashed issue one of his ‘Splatterpunk Zine’ dedicated to the extreme and gore-drenched horror that was dubbed as ‘splatterpunk’ during the mid-to-late 80’s.  Issue one was published in a large A4 size.  However, the issues that followed shrank to A5, although each contained a larger page count.

Predominantly offering up short pieces of hard-hitting horror fiction by some of the highly-revered names in the ‘extreme horror’ circuit, the zines also include articles, book reviews and interviews.  Although somewhat DIY, the publications all maintain a high degree of professionalism, with superb illustrations and cover artwork in each.

Since its launch, Jack Bantry has also released a number of high-quality limited edition chapbooks through his Splatterpunk site.
